visualboyadvance-m/src/wx
Rafael Kitover 504ca08b6b Hide menubar + minor UI refactor.
Add ui/hideMenuBar boolean option, defaulting to on, which hides the
main menubar when the mouse is idle or outside the frame.

This is disabled on mac, because on macs the main menubar is not part of
the application window.

Fix pointer hiding/unhiding by connecting panel events to the gamearea
mouse event handler.

Clean up the pausing when menus are opened code, make it actually work
on Windows.

Signed-off-by: Rafael Kitover <rkitover@gmail.com>
2020-05-02 13:14:46 +00:00
..
icons App name cleanup. 2019-12-21 18:22:57 +00:00
widgets Add option to set link network port. 2020-02-04 23:01:11 +00:00
xrc Hide menubar + minor UI refactor. 2020-05-02 13:14:46 +00:00
CMakeLists.txt Hide menubar + minor UI refactor. 2020-05-02 13:14:46 +00:00
bin2c.c Use cl(the MS C/C++ compiler) instead of cc for MSVC build. 2017-02-11 14:55:45 +08:00
check-pot-updated.cmake Gettext pot update improvements. 2020-02-24 21:06:23 +00:00
cmdevents.cpp Hide menubar + minor UI refactor. 2020-05-02 13:14:46 +00:00
copy-events.cmake fix some compilation warnings 2019-04-03 17:32:25 +00:00
drawing.h *Removal of the cairo renderer, it never performed well to begin with. 2017-08-27 13:11:34 -04:00
dsound.cpp support Wx built with --enable-stl #134 2017-09-10 15:44:18 -07:00
faudio.cpp fix some compilation warnings 2019-04-03 17:32:25 +00:00
filters.h Moved all filters into interframe.cpp file, original code by EmporerArthur 2016-11-19 20:43:07 -05:00
gfxviewers.cpp Fix `Save` button on Tile Viewer for GB and GBA. 2020-03-18 00:48:43 +00:00
guiinit.cpp Hide menubar + minor UI refactor. 2020-05-02 13:14:46 +00:00
interactive-pause.cmake cmake: Release automation followup. 2019-12-25 23:14:45 +00:00
ioregs.h support Wx built with --enable-stl #134 2017-09-10 15:44:18 -07:00
link-static.cmake cmake: static: check for link file when editing 2018-12-23 19:43:32 -08:00
mac-translations.cmake rename mac-localizations to mac-translations.cmake 2018-08-11 15:05:12 -07:00
macsupport.mm support older 32 bit macs running 10.7, fix build 2018-06-30 03:40:47 -07:00
make-translations-zip.cmake cmake: Release automation followup. 2019-12-25 23:14:45 +00:00
msys-link-static.cmake cmake: static: check for link file when editing 2018-12-23 19:43:32 -08:00
openal.cpp fix some compilation warnings 2019-04-03 17:32:25 +00:00
openal.h full throttle support + snd driver improvements 2017-03-05 08:43:25 -08:00
opts.cpp Hide menubar + minor UI refactor. 2020-05-02 13:14:46 +00:00
opts.h Hide menubar + minor UI refactor. 2020-05-02 13:14:46 +00:00
panel.cpp Hide menubar + minor UI refactor. 2020-05-02 13:14:46 +00:00
pre-build.cmd Clean up and dependency path fixes 2015-06-11 11:26:35 +10:00
rpi.h add old resources that were in the win32 folder that the wxwidgets interface uses on windows 2016-12-20 17:56:05 -05:00
strutils.cpp auto deps for visual studio, take 1 2019-03-21 16:01:46 -07:00
strutils.h auto deps for visual studio, take 1 2019-03-21 16:01:46 -07:00
sys.cpp [WINDOWS] Add function to open unicode files. (#644) 2020-04-21 10:24:28 -03:00
viewers.cpp wx: Silence -Woverloaded-virtual warnings with debug builds. 2019-10-09 10:32:51 -07:00
viewsupt.cpp [LINUX] Fix display of `RGB` values on viewers. 2020-03-18 00:48:43 +00:00
viewsupt.h wx: Silence -Woverloaded-virtual warnings with debug builds. 2019-10-09 10:32:51 -07:00
visualboyadvance-m.appdata.xml App name cleanup. 2019-12-21 18:22:57 +00:00
visualboyadvance-m.desktop Linux: fix icon name in .desktop file. 2019-12-29 01:26:15 +00:00
wayland.cpp initial Wayland support #72 #76 2017-02-20 13:20:09 -08:00
wayland.h initial Wayland support #72 #76 2017-02-20 13:20:09 -08:00
winsparkle-path.h.in Windows: load WinSparkle.dll as a resource 2019-11-06 12:04:29 +00:00
winsparkle-rc.h WinSparkle wrapper improvements. 2019-11-09 23:44:23 +00:00
winsparkle-wrapper.cpp Fix 0e8e46f0 for gcc. 2020-02-24 19:46:50 +00:00
winsparkle-wrapper.h WinSparkle wrapper improvements. 2019-11-09 23:44:23 +00:00
wxhead.h [WINDOWS] Add function to open unicode files. (#644) 2020-04-21 10:24:28 -03:00
wxlogdebug.h Joystick handling refactor. 2019-11-27 23:09:35 +00:00
wxplist.in more minor improvements for OS X build 2015-11-16 21:56:23 -05:00
wxvbam.cpp Hide menubar + minor UI refactor. 2020-05-02 13:14:46 +00:00
wxvbam.h Hide menubar + minor UI refactor. 2020-05-02 13:14:46 +00:00
wxvbam.rc App name cleanup. 2019-12-21 18:22:57 +00:00
xaudio2.cpp Gonna use universaldxsdk for xaudio 2018-09-16 15:20:06 -04:00